SUBARACHNOID HEAMORRHAGE

SUBARACHNOID HEAMORRHAGE   The sudden onset of a severe headache in a patient should be regarded as subarachnoid haemorrhage until proven otherwise. Subarachnoid haemorrhage occurs when bleeding is primarily within the subarachnoid space rather than into the brain itself.
